FILE* 04-2M1 <br />Fabrutry 10. 2004 <br />P*0l4of4 <br />Most of the applicant’s existing home, including 2,608 s.f. of the hardcover for the <br />property, is located within the 0-75 ’ zone. The nonconforming hardcover square footage <br />from the 0-75 ’ zone has been applied to the 75 ’-250 ’ zone, in addition to the 4,922 s.f. <br />(16.3 %) currently approved for the 75 ’-250 ’ zone, for a 75 -250 ’ total of 25%. The <br />reduction of 52 s.f. as proposed will bring that total to 24.8% or 7,478 s.f. <br />Staff finds that a hardship exists due to the location of the home and nearly half of the <br />property consisting of wetland. The proposal will improve the visual impacts from the <br />lake and decrease the amount of structure on the property. Staff feels this improvement is <br />minor, and because of the reduction in hardcover and removal of the deck structure the <br />request should be granted. <br />I—M— fiMP ration <br />Does the Planning Commission have any issues concerns with this application? <br />Staff Rccomrocndatkm <br />Planning Staff rKommends approval of the hardcover variance in the 0-75' zone in order <br />to removed the existing deck and replace with pauo, thus reducing the level of hardcover <br />in this zone by 52 s.f..
